The recipient of the 2020 Peter Mead Memorial Award for Excellence in Gaming Media and Communications is David Orrick, Merkur Gaming’s director of industry relations.



The announcement of the award was made on the second day of the Global Gaming Exhibition’s virtual experience in Las Vegas by the Association of Gaming Equipment Manufacturers in its annual awards.

The awards are now in its fifth year and they are given in memory of industry personalities Peter Mead and the late Jens Halle.

Orrick said: “Both Jens and Peter were dear friends who supported me at a time of personal tragedy (the loss of his wife, Ruth, in 2015). These awards keep the memory of these two gaming legends alive.”

The Jens Halle Award went to the late Robert McMonigle, who helped to establish AGEM in 2000 and was its first president until 2005.
